Drew McIntyre Criticizes New WWE Stars for Lacking Toughness
During a recent appearance on the WAFFLIN podcast, WWE veteran Drew McIntyre expressed his concerns about the toughness of younger wrestlers, suggesting they lack the grit seen in previous generations. He referenced the legendary Triple H, who famously continued wrestling despite a severe injury, to illustrate what he believes is a declining mentality in the sport. McIntyre emphasized that while technical skills are important, the emotional connection with the audience is paramount, stating, "If you’re doing a great wrestling match and no one gives a damn, what’s the point?" His blunt remarks, which included calling some newer wrestlers 'softies,' have ignited discussions about the evolving standards of toughness in professional wrestling. McIntyre's comments reflect an ongoing debate about the balance between in-ring ability and storytelling within the industry, a point he passionately defended throughout the interview.
